New Russia Site, Yakutat vicinity
New Russia Site, Yakutat vicinity    

Yakutat, Alaska

 
National Register Number: 72001593
Resource Type: Site
Property Type: Commerce/Trade - Department Store
Designated: June 2, 1978

Established in 1796 as a link between the fur trading center of Kodiak to the north and the rapidly southward-moving sea otter population pursued by the Russians, New Russia was the cause of great friction between the Yakutat Tlingit and the Russians. In 1805, the Tlingit attacked and destroyed the trading post. Aside from intermittent visits, Russians and other foreigners were kept away from Yakutat Bay by the Tlingit until the late nineteenth century.
